Pregnant woman, two children killed in car collision as police, driver fight for control in Lagos

Pregnant woman, two children killed in car collision as police, driver fight for control in Lagos

Four people, including a pregnant woman and her two children, have reportedly died after a driver and a police officer were in a tussle for the steering wheel of his car, resulting in a collision with a tricycle (keke) in the Ago Palace Way of Okota, Lagos State.

A social media user, Tobe Steve shared the incident, revealing that while the driver and the officer were en route to the Okota police station, the driver changed course at the Okota roundabout, leading to the unfortunate incident.

He wrote: “Something happened at my area this morning. A driver was arrested by the police, and one of them got into his car, while the others followed, on the way to the station, at the Okota roundabout, the driver decided to play a fast one and diverted to Ago Palace way.

“While in motion, the policeman and driver began to contest for the steering wheel. Eventually, they both lost control, and the car hit a tricycle (keke). In the tricycle, A woman with her two kids and the rider. All of them died. May their soul Rest In Peace.

“Now passers-by begin to deliberate on the issue, and everyone pointed blame at the police for not effectively carrying out their duties, thus endangering lives in the process.

“The police need to do better… However, being civilized as citizens is also something we need to look at. Both the police and the driver should be jailed.”
